]> git.baikalelectronics.ru Git - kernel.git/commit
tg3: Enhance firmware download code to support fragmented firmware
authorNithin Sujir <nsujir@broadcom.com>
Wed, 6 Mar 2013 17:02:33 +0000 (17:02 +0000)
committerDavid S. Miller <davem@davemloft.net>
Thu, 7 Mar 2013 20:31:32 +0000 (15:31 -0500)
commite4a10146e67b2345a4ff9c83c989fd448aee1592
tree4ef40bb1508cbb073194244c2d448c45fdd72b81
parentb1ef5664a719b26b2078cd52062940bb1cfd1f1d
tg3: Enhance firmware download code to support fragmented firmware

This lays the ground work to download the 57766 fragmented firmware. We
loop until we've written data equal to tp->fw->size minus headers.

Reviewed-by: Benjamin Li <benli@broadcom.com>
Signed-off-by: Nithin Nayak Sujir <nsujir@broadcom.com>
Signed-off-by: Michael Chan <mchan@broadcom.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/net/ethernet/broadcom/tg3.c